Home
last modified time | relevance | path

Searched refs:xarray (Results 1 – 6 of 6) sorted by relevance

/netbsd-src/sys/external/bsd/drm2/include/linux/
H A Dxarray.h36 struct xarray;
44 struct xarray { struct
79 void xa_init_flags(struct xarray *, gfp_t);
80 void xa_destroy(struct xarray *);
82 void * xa_load(struct xarray *, unsigned long);
83 void * xa_store(struct xarray *, unsigned long, void *, gfp_t);
84 void * xa_erase(struct xarray *, unsigned long);
86 int xa_alloc(struct xarray *, uint32_t *, void *, struct xa_limit, gfp_t);
87 void * xa_find(struct xarray *, unsigned long *, unsigned long, unsigned);
88 void * xa_find_after(struct xarray *, unsigned long *, unsigned long,
/netbsd-src/sys/external/bsd/drm2/linux/
H A Dlinux_xa.c86 xa_init_flags(struct xarray *xa, gfp_t gfp) in xa_init_flags()
95 xa_destroy(struct xarray *xa) in xa_destroy()
111 xa_load(struct xarray *xa, unsigned long key) in xa_load()
125 xa_store(struct xarray *xa, unsigned long key, void *datum, gfp_t gfp) in xa_store()
155 xa_alloc(struct xarray *xa, uint32_t *idp, void *datum, struct xa_limit limit, in xa_alloc()
195 xa_find(struct xarray *xa, unsigned long *startp, unsigned long max, in xa_find()
215 xa_find_after(struct xarray *xa, unsigned long *startp, unsigned long max, in xa_find_after()
230 xa_erase(struct xarray *xa, unsigned long key) in xa_erase()
/netbsd-src/tests/lib/libc/sys/
H A Dt_select.c65 static const char xarray[] = "0123456789abcdef"; in xtoa()
66 assert(n < sizeof(xarray)); in xtoa()
67 return xarray[n];
63 static const char xarray[] = "0123456789abcdef"; xtoa() local
/netbsd-src/sys/external/bsd/drm2/dist/include/drm/
H A Ddrm_gem.h53 struct xarray;
445 int drm_gem_fence_array_add(struct xarray *fence_array,
447 int drm_gem_fence_array_add_implicit(struct xarray *fence_array,
/netbsd-src/sys/external/bsd/drm2/dist/drm/
H A Ddrm_gem.c1490 int drm_gem_fence_array_add(struct xarray *fence_array, in drm_gem_fence_array_add()
1540 int drm_gem_fence_array_add_implicit(struct xarray *fence_array, in drm_gem_fence_array_add_implicit()
/netbsd-src/sys/external/bsd/drm2/dist/drm/i915/
H A Di915_drv.h209 struct xarray context_xa;